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
2 changes: 1 addition & 1 deletion firmware/C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
# CMakeLists in this exact order for cmake to work correctly
cmake_minimum_required(VERSION 3.16)

set(PROJECT_VER "2.0.4")
set(PROJECT_VER "2.1.0")

# Add this line to disable the specific warning
add_compile_options(-Wno-missing-field-initializers)
Expand Down
100 changes: 61 additions & 39 deletions firmware/dependencies.lock
Original file line number Diff line number Diff line change
@@ -1,14 +1,14 @@
dependencies:
78/esp-ml307:
component_hash: 57c8cc3309fb3da9195ec861cba3726b5cf24c362def803e7174c0b1d72e60e3
component_hash: d4de9738baaaa5e6655c686a6083e699f3605de54dc83233ff3328cf55a4f543
dependencies:
- name: idf
require: private
version: '>=5.3'
source:
registry_url: https://components.espressif.com/
type: service
version: 3.3.7
version: 3.5.3
78/esp-opus:
component_hash: 8182b733f071d7bfe1e837f4c9f8649a63e4c937177f089e65772880c02f2e17
dependencies:
Expand All @@ -34,15 +34,15 @@ dependencies:
type: service
version: 2.4.1
78/esp-wifi-connect:
component_hash: 2613d9970df9f2203c2c549991e3bad74847b0a7facffe6698f4341e0bf73589
component_hash: bf996fc603af1ff529668c788c7b38a8d94b1d43455af56d116d27ebb04b742a
dependencies:
- name: idf
require: private
version: '>=5.3'
source:
registry_url: https://components.espressif.com/
type: service
version: 2.6.1
version: 3.0.2
78/esp_lcd_nv3023:
component_hash: fa88abfc19a312eb5e6f2ffa187e0a9faf67e01e758bfb979d3f9d92561a494f
dependencies:
Expand All @@ -58,15 +58,15 @@ dependencies:
type: service
version: 1.0.0
78/xiaozhi-fonts:
component_hash: 51f67bcf9dec623de90d9deb72de50dfbc3634fb948b7abf27df65b386258b94
component_hash: e5526ea3c290742963ef6ab64023669260b72aefdc37bb218c34c618962ef2a8
dependencies:
- name: idf
require: private
version: '>=5.3'
source:
registry_url: https://components.espressif.com/
type: service
version: 1.5.4
version: 1.5.5
espressif/adc_battery_estimation:
component_hash: b915167c87ed5a84b13d680bd011c2ed9a15121f1e247c6903141b9f138f3606
dependencies:
Expand Down Expand Up @@ -99,8 +99,26 @@ dependencies:
registry_url: https://components.espressif.com/
type: service
version: 0.2.1
espressif/bmi270_sensor:
component_hash: fac23a5ecd2effdac0fb0705988d853745b8ffb99a384f87a307b3b25d15d432
dependencies:
- name: espressif/cmake_utilities
registry_url: https://components.espressif.com
require: private
version: 0.*
- name: espressif/i2c_bus
registry_url: https://components.espressif.com
require: public
version: '*'
- name: idf
require: private
version: '>=5.3'
source:
registry_url: https://components.espressif.com/
type: service
version: 0.1.1
espressif/button:
component_hash: 4ed25fcf354b48aa5e5680b9e7549e38d7738f9b613c94a2e39119c100db9c95
component_hash: fccb18c37f1cfe0797b74a53a44d3f400f5fd01f4993b40052dfb7f401915089
dependencies:
- name: espressif/cmake_utilities
registry_url: https://components.espressif.com
Expand All @@ -112,7 +130,7 @@ dependencies:
source:
registry_url: https://components.espressif.com/
type: service
version: 4.1.4
version: 4.1.5
espressif/cmake_utilities:
component_hash: 351350613ceafba240b761b4ea991e0f231ac7a9f59a9ee901f751bddc0bb18f
dependencies:
Expand Down Expand Up @@ -365,19 +383,19 @@ dependencies:
type: service
version: 1.2.1
espressif/esp_lcd_touch_cst816s:
component_hash: 51dfa9cee38d8a20f4b625d7f89120dff08c8557e613e09dfb31f53d48648235
component_hash: 6b11c489952c121396d4eaf5804b45e3f1f8dcd2c548dc6f2cbedf68622b013d
dependencies:
- name: espressif/esp_lcd_touch
registry_url: https://components.espressif.com
require: public
version: ^1.0.4
version: ^1.2.0
- name: idf
require: private
version: '>=4.4.2'
source:
registry_url: https://components.espressif.com/
type: service
version: 1.1.0
version: 1.1.1
espressif/esp_lcd_touch_ft5x06:
component_hash: abaec05f46a793549b60afdda9eff86e3c8e87782c8c169007911232388d2858
dependencies:
Expand All @@ -393,39 +411,36 @@ dependencies:
type: service
version: 1.0.7
espressif/esp_lcd_touch_gt1151:
component_hash: 69dd86cd5fad2442e3bf15c8c4ddddbe9e8739bdb26cd5f2c5249601b4c3cc38
component_hash: acd0fb87e8b58dc90cebda8438ee31c068975c15c040a62723843ca0420d38b6
dependencies:
- name: idf
require: private
version: '>=4.4.2'
- name: espressif/esp_lcd_touch
registry_url: https://components.espressif.com
require: public
version: ^1.0.4
version: ^1.2.0
- name: idf
require: private
version: '>=4.4.2'
source:
registry_url: https://components.espressif.com/
type: service
version: 1.0.5~2
version: 1.1.0
espressif/esp_lcd_touch_gt911:
component_hash: acc1c184358aa29ef72506f618c9c76a8cc2bf12af38a2bff3d44d84f3a08857
component_hash: be02e243d18b9a661bc13b0d22c0a5cfa3f708cf04d6eb059772276c8c8a4d76
dependencies:
- name: espressif/esp_lcd_touch
registry_url: https://components.espressif.com
require: public
version: ^1.1.0
version: ^1.2.0
- name: idf
require: private
version: '>=4.4.2'
source:
registry_url: https://components.espressif.com/
type: service
version: 1.1.3
version: 1.2.0~1
espressif/esp_lcd_touch_st7123:
component_hash: 3592f0dac4b3baf34c40679922026c1e22e9b925b9446e981cd1c23306ecfe65
component_hash: 717080a55368a5ca3e3704081a75ddab3e0b8884e335e73b7094beb8ae55f195
dependencies:
- name: idf
require: private
version: '>=4.4.2'
- name: espressif/cmake_utilities
registry_url: https://components.espressif.com
require: private
Expand All @@ -434,12 +449,15 @@ dependencies:
registry_url: https://components.espressif.com
require: public
version: ^1
- name: idf
require: private
version: '>=4.4.2'
source:
registry_url: https://components.espressif.com/
type: service
version: 1.0.0
version: 1.0.1
espressif/esp_lvgl_port:
component_hash: bfb2778c063b05a6c47c1a8de6d166ee4d911bc86fe0b3ff9e6bab06d2812033
component_hash: 3264cc85d86a7c32b67d26a1353a57c67e7986bb293ebb1731801936b056e632
dependencies:
- name: idf
require: private
Expand All @@ -451,7 +469,7 @@ dependencies:
source:
registry_url: https://components.espressif.com/
type: service
version: 2.6.2
version: 2.6.3
espressif/esp_mmap_assets:
component_hash: 91d785326b03db15e2f7f1314d8c976d38f21aa5759b570dcbbc89bcf247fd27
dependencies:
Expand Down Expand Up @@ -563,11 +581,11 @@ dependencies:
require: private
version: '>=4.0'
source:
registry_url: https://components.espressif.com/
registry_url: https://components.espressif.com
type: service
version: 1.5.0
espressif/knob:
component_hash: 23bb6b0f62d4a2bbfe8b65e182397541339b8e48d54cef15909f5d4f5bd43d29
component_hash: 138ed090b4c9090a0a678f695b9d1884b368130c729b7333ed35bd7f4e8da80e
dependencies:
- name: espressif/cmake_utilities
registry_url: https://components.espressif.com
Expand All @@ -579,17 +597,17 @@ dependencies:
source:
registry_url: https://components.espressif.com/
type: service
version: 1.0.1
version: 1.0.2
espressif/led_strip:
component_hash: 223998f10cae6d81f2ad2dd3c1103c2221be298c708e37917482b0153f3ec64e
component_hash: f0d1b7f93eb3ee57bcfd220656176b0b5616e1947f89ed44364555cf910c4840
dependencies:
- name: idf
require: private
version: '>=5.0'
source:
registry_url: https://components.espressif.com/
type: service
version: 3.0.1~1
version: 3.0.2
espressif/usb_host_uvc:
component_hash: b0cb9a3a2eaa09dc6e5cc3e47e04d0a73e47c2d3dcfb3afce959224a1fe5fb5e
dependencies:
Expand All @@ -614,15 +632,15 @@ dependencies:
- linux
version: 2.3.1
espressif2022/esp_emote_gfx:
component_hash: 7478561e4e8bd0efd4307647ec7221da2519de4ff1cd0cb08dccfbd0161cadaa
component_hash: 67986ead33c11de895eb7ba9a069ea89949ec911ce7cf0989478cc9da2e54735
dependencies:
- name: espressif/cmake_utilities
registry_url: https://components.espressif.com
require: private
version: 0.*
- name: espressif/esp_new_jpeg
registry_url: https://components.espressif.com
require: private
require: public
version: 0.6.*
- name: espressif/freetype
registry_url: https://components.espressif.com
Expand All @@ -631,10 +649,14 @@ dependencies:
- name: idf
require: private
version: '>=5.0'
- name: lvgl/lvgl
registry_url: https://components.espressif.com
require: public
version: '*'
source:
registry_url: https://components.espressif.com/
type: service
version: 1.2.0~1
version: 2.0.0
espressif2022/image_player:
component_hash: 0e42ed1c9665debd15f2f3e7e56519100e75e446410962226cb5e5402da3fa43
dependencies:
Expand Down Expand Up @@ -693,7 +715,7 @@ dependencies:
type: service
version: 1.0.2
waveshare/esp_lcd_touch_cst9217:
component_hash: c5da844e73ab7b7e02938901e71f38deed94b26976045fb4517e7fc1e8dc4db5
component_hash: 27a00845832b7987cacf4c4125cbed5415d940987583065b01870ac080930856
dependencies:
- name: espressif/esp_lcd_touch
registry_url: https://components.espressif.com
Expand All @@ -705,7 +727,7 @@ dependencies:
source:
registry_url: https://components.espressif.com/
type: service
version: 1.0.3
version: 1.0.4
wvirgil123/sscma_client:
component_hash: bf7d4a1f157303f4850d0b9b465c733ce38e8689ff40ac4743a44520524c41d5
dependencies:
Expand All @@ -728,6 +750,7 @@ direct_dependencies:
- 78/xiaozhi-fonts
- espressif/adc_battery_estimation
- espressif/adc_mic
- espressif/bmi270_sensor
- espressif/button
- espressif/cmake_utilities
- espressif/dl_fft
Expand All @@ -753,7 +776,6 @@ direct_dependencies:
- espressif/esp_mmap_assets
- espressif/esp_new_jpeg
- espressif/esp_video
- espressif/i2c_bus
- espressif/knob
- espressif/led_strip
- espressif2022/esp_emote_gfx
Expand All @@ -765,6 +787,6 @@ direct_dependencies:
- waveshare/esp_lcd_sh8601
- waveshare/esp_lcd_touch_cst9217
- wvirgil123/sscma_client
manifest_hash: 8b8d8d3a405eda302202a654ce1dfdbc17f486994ac285a18867b38f07a065c0
manifest_hash: 58298729f89f9edb041dac03ee9a91c4f6f97f277634f6349f91981c9b4b715f
target: esp32s3
version: 2.0.0
Loading